IP查询
查询
你查询的IP:[119.128.237.220] 地理位置:中国–广东–东莞
最新查询
222.248.203.158
202.112.167.158
116.215.142.252
116.208.252.211
116.128.127.120
221.208.150.245
124.220.225.172
218.249.154.123
121.224.105.112
119.128.237.220
162.105.42.243
202.38.160.126
203.209.224.138
118.112.48.253
202.41.240.167
221.208.246.0
202.91.228.95
124.47.191.179
202.127.160.180
202.127.160.177
219.244.128.173
203.130.32.43
221.196.11.164
60.200.201.93
202.22.248.128
202.38.138.214
117.120.128.125
203.83.56.133
118.80.249.221
118.120.18.82
218.56.143.54